New courses cover kitchen & bathroom design principles and project management

The NTG has announced two new design courses for 2012. They will be delivered in a collaboration between EQ Software, the NTG (National Training Group) and the Bathroom Manufacturers Association's Bathroom Academy. These two day courses are aimed at professional kitchen or bathroom designers as well as new entrants into the kbb market.

Day one (Design Principles) guides delegates through the design process, from taking an initial client brief, preparing an accurate survey and creating a working plan, to presenting the design and securing the sale. This module creates an awareness of current building regulations, design trends and techniques and couples these with practical sessions.

Day two (Project Management) enables delegates to effectively manage their projects from the quoting stage to successful completion and customer sign off. From initially building the quotation, delegates learn how to professionally create and manage project milestones, track profit margins, control installation timelines and handle all the invoicing and payments.

Successful candidates will be awarded an industry recognised certificate of achievement accredited by the National Training Group, which will count towards CPD targets. These courses are part of the upskilling strategies for the kbb markets and are open to all designers/trainees in the industry, not just for EQ Software users.

Each course is approved and endorsed by the National Training Group NTG, Bathroom Academy and Kitchen & Bathroom Specialists Association KBSA.
Renee Mascari, CEO of the NTG, says: "We are delighted to be part of this industry initiative which has its main focus on design, as excellence in design is often the key element to a successful project - and as many retailers are finding out, good design will always win through.

"It is also an example of key players in our industry working together in the common cause of increasing professionalism."
